Our client is seeking a Corporate Office Coordinator.
The Office Coordinator provides high-quality administrative and operational support to senior financial leadership and the corporate team, helps ensure the day-to-day effectiveness of the corporate office, and collaborates effectively with teams across the organization.
This role is responsible for maintaining organization, supporting workflow execution, and ensuring that tasks, including a variety of administrative functions ranging from executive scheduling to general office coordination, are completed accurately and on time.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following:
Executive Administrative Support
• Support calendar, scheduling, and meeting coordination. Prepare meeting agendas and assist with follow-up on action items
• Draft correspondence, emails, and basic reports
• Maintain organized digital and physical files
• Handle confidential information with discretion
Communication & Coordination
• Coordinate internal and external communications on behalf of senior financial leadership
• Assist with preparing materials for meetings, presentations, and general updates
• Support basic document preparation and formatting
Office Coordination
• Order and maintain office supplies and materials
• Coordinate office activities, events, and meetings (including team events and office gatherings)
• Handle incoming and outgoing mail and deliveries
Administrative & Operational Support
• Prepare various vendor payment approvals as assigned
• Assist with document distribution, mailings, and general administrative tasks
• Run occasional errands as needed for the corporate office
• Support various administrative needs across departments when required
• Maintain task lists and ensure timely completion of assignments
General Support
• Assist with special projects and assignments as requested
• Provide flexible support based on business needs
• Help ensure the corporate office operates efficiently and professionally
